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
68 CLARE ROAD Semi-Detached £35,000 16 Nov 2001
72 CLARE ROAD Semi-Detached £45,000 3 Jul 1998
93 CLARE ROAD Semi-Detached £140,000 26 Jan 2022
95 CLARE ROAD Semi-Detached £154,000 26 Oct 2021
97 CLARE ROAD Semi-Detached £185,000 8 Apr 2022